Host Ken Jeong is back with another episode of the 'I Can See Your Voice' game show that revolves around recognizing a bad singer. Wednesday's episode of the Fox show was a special one as it started with Host Ken taking the stage as he played piano and sang in his lovely voice and hilarious lyrics that we are guessing he must have written himself. The stars on the judging seat were Adrienne Bailon (who would also be singing for the final round with the last person standing), Joel McHale, Deon Cole, Jeff Dye and Cheryl Hines.

The final performance between Adrienne and the singer in disguise ‘Tennis Champ’ blew the viewers away as the duo sang a pop version of the hit musical ‘Footloose’.  “Yes, she was @AdrienneBailon! In this episode, the rules and the prize amount were changed a little. With each round, the contestant still gets a chance to win $10,000. For the fifth round, the contestant has a chance at “double winning” for $20,000 if the singer they choose can actually sing and another $20,000 at the final round.
